'tis the season for holiday light spectaculars. everything from the single string hung around a window, to the dangling icicles wrapped around the entire house. with every light display, my mind can't help but wonder. and imagine. and construct an internal narrative...
- aww, how sweet. this must be their first christmas together.
- whoa, neighborhood competition, much?
- oops, looks like they need a replacement.
- i'd hate to see that bill!
as common or as unique each display is, my biggest thought centers on one detail: color or white?
i'm not particularly fond of white lights because they could easily be year-round. a little glimmer in the backyard. some magic for a dinner party. but color lights - now those just epitomize holiday cheer. they are simple, not sophisticated. they are traditional, not fashionable. they have no agenda other than bringing friendly, uninhibited joy to any setting.
